Assisted Living Costs in Schnecksville, Pennsylvania

When considering the transition to assisted living, it's essential to understand the associated costs, especially within specific localities like Schnecksville, Pennsylvania. In Schnecksville, the average cost of assisted living facilities hovers around $3,700 per month. This figure aligns with the broader spectrum of assisted living costs in Pennsylvania, which can range from $3,000 to $6,000 monthly. These costs are influenced by several factors, including the location of the facility, the types of amenities provided, and the level of care required by the resident.

Residents in Schnecksville have the added advantage of being in proximity to top-notch medical facilities, such as the Physician's Care Surgical Hospital, which has been recognized with the Outstanding Patient Experience Award™ for three consecutive years - 2022, 2023, and 2024. Additionally, Pottstown Hospital serves the community, ensuring that high-quality medical care is readily accessible.

For those concerned about the financial aspects of assisted living, there are government support programs available to help. In Pennsylvania, options such as Medicaid's Home and Community-Based Services (HCBS) waivers may aid in covering the costs of care for eligible individuals. These programs are designed to provide assistance to those who meet certain income and asset criteria, helping to make assisted living more affordable.

Assisted Living vs Memory Care vs Nursing Home vs Independent Living in Schnecksville Pennsylvania

When considering long-term care options in Schnecksville, Pennsylvania, it's crucial to understand the differences between Assisted Living, Memory Care, Nursing Homes, and Independent Living facilities. Each offers unique services tailored to varying levels of individual needs.

Assisted Living facilities in Schnecksville provide residents with personal care support services such as meals, medication management, bathing, dressing, and transportation. These communities are designed for individuals who require assistance with daily activities but do not need the intensive medical and nursing care provided in a nursing home.

Memory Care units, often located within assisted living communities or as standalone facilities, offer specialized care for individuals with Alzheimer's disease, dementia, or other memory impairments. The staff in these settings are trained to handle the unique challenges associated with memory loss, and the environment is typically secured to prevent wandering, a common symptom of dementia.

Nursing Homes, also known as Skilled Nursing Facilities, offer the highest level of care outside of a hospital. They provide residents with 24-hour supervision, nursing care, and assistance with everyday activities. These facilities are suitable for individuals with serious illnesses or disabilities and those who require long-term care or rehabilitation after surgery or hospitalization.

Independent Living communities cater to seniors who are largely self-sufficient but prefer to live in an environment that provides social opportunities, amenities, and services like housekeeping, dining, and transportation. These facilities do not typically provide personal care or medical services.

In Schnecksville, the choice between these options will depend on the level of care required, the individual's health status, and personal preferences. It's important to tour each facility, ask questions about the level of care and support, and consider future health needs when making a decision. Each facility type offers a distinct blend of support, community, and independence, ensuring that there is an appropriate option for nearly every senior's needs.

How to Qualify for Assisted Living in Schnecksville, Pennsylvania

Qualifying for assisted living in Schnecksville, Pennsylvania, involves a combination of health assessments, financial evaluations, and an understanding of the state's specific regulations for senior care. To begin with, individuals typically must be at least 62 years of age, though some facilities may accept younger residents with certain disabilities or conditions.

A key step in qualifying for assisted living is a health assessment conducted by a healthcare professional. This assessment will determine whether the level of care offered by an assisted living facility matches the needs of the individual. In Pennsylvania, this is often referred to as an Activities of Daily Living (ADL) assessment, which evaluates a person's ability to manage tasks such as bathing, dressing, eating, and mobility.

Financially, prospective residents or their families must demonstrate the ability to pay for the services, as assisted living is primarily paid for out-of-pocket or through long-term care insurance. However, government programs like Medicaid may provide financial assistance for those who meet certain income and asset criteria. In Pennsylvania, the Medicaid Waiver program for older adults may help cover some of the costs associated with assisted living for those who qualify.

To navigate these financial waters, it's advisable to seek the assistance of a financial advisor or a social worker who specializes in elder care. They can provide guidance on how to potentially restructure assets to meet Medicaid eligibility requirements without jeopardizing an individual's financial security.

It's important to note that while Medicare does not typically cover the costs of assisted living, some ancillary medical expenses incurred while residing in such a facility may be covered. Always verify the latest regulations and programs, as they can change, and ensure that the chosen facility accepts any government-funded program you are planning to use.
